Window Replacement Panes

They're not just intended for aesthetics. They can help reduce energy costs and enhance the durability of your home.

Wear thick gloves, safety eyewear, and duct tape. Before removing a wood window pane, put the duct tape in grid or X patterns to catch any glass fragments that fall off.

Cost

If a window is cracked or broken, it might be cheaper to replace it than repair the crack. A new window pane will also have better insulation properties, which could help lower energy costs and keep your home warm in the winter. This could increase the value of your property and provide substantial savings over time.

The cost of replacing a single piece of glass can be quite different depending on its size and the type. The cost of replacing larger windows is more expensive because they require more components and labour. Additionally the size of the window will determine what glass thickness is available and if a frame is required to be replaced. Furthermore, special window types, such as storm windows or egress windows can be more expensive than typical single-hung or picture window options.

In general, homeowners are likely to spend between $150-$600 for a window replacement, but the exact price will depend on the specific window and its size. The main factor that determines the cost is the window size that will affect both the frame as well as the glass window replacements near me thickness.

Homeowners can save money on window replacement by performing the work by themselves, however they should seek advice from an expert if not experienced in working with glass. A professional can provide homeowners with the tools required and how best to perform the task, which includes preparing the frame for reglazing. This will require taking off any glazing points made of metal that are attached to the frame, and scraping off old paint or glazing compound in the L-shaped grooves around the sash.

This step will ensure the new frame has a smooth surface that can be stained or painted. The homeowner must prepare the frame for glazing. They must clean it thoroughly using an aqueous cloth and then make use of a utility blade to scrape off any remaining paint or compound that is in the sash's grooves. The glass must then be cut to size, and then placed into place before re-glazing the frame using putty. It is crucial to remember that the new putty must cure completely before applying any stain or paint to the surface of the window.

Energy Efficiency

The number of panes in the window replacement directly affects its energy efficiency. Double-paned windows are the most energy efficient, because they block heat from entering or leaving your home. Double-pane windows are able to better shield your home from the external surroundings.

The frame type and the style of operation can influence how well a new set of windows can insulate a home. Vinyl windows, for instance, are energy-efficient and last a long time. Wood frames are, on the other hand, are natural insulators, however, they're more expensive and last a shorter time than vinyl.

Regarding the glass, choose a Low-E coating that allows sunlight to reflect while permitting some solar heat to reach your home during winter. The U-factor is yet another aspect that influences the efficiency of your window's energy use. The lower the U-factor the more efficient your window will be.

Choose triple or double glazed replacement windows pane windows with gas in between the panes to increase the energy efficiency. These can be either argon or Krypton, both of which are non-toxic noble gases that will insulate your new window better than air alone.

Over time, windows that are older frequently develop drafts and condensation between the window sheets because their weathertight seals start to fail and deteriorate. The thermal pocket between the glass panes of a replacement window will eliminate these issues and boost the efficiency of your home.

It's a good idea, generally, to leave the installation your new energy-efficient window to experts. Even a skilled DIYer might not be able install triple or double-pane windows without creating gaps in which air can leak around the frames. It's also important to make sure that the windows you purchase are ENERGY STAR certified for your climate. Energy-efficient windows can save you up to $126-465 per year, depending on the region you live in. You can use that money to pay off your mortgage and other bills.

Durability

Window replacement double glazing windows panes don't just make your home look gorgeous They also increase the longevity of your windows. If you're replacing multiple panes or just one, make sure the new window frame is durable and resistant to moisture. Find frames made of materials like vinyl that are almost maintenance-free. You should also look for strong weatherproof glass specifically designed to keep heat out in the winter months and cold in the summer. You can find the best glass for your needs by consulting websites that evaluate energy efficiency ratings established by the National Fenestration Rating Council (NFRC) and the ENERGY START program.

A reliable company has experts on staff that can help you select the best window for your home. They will explain the different aspects of frame construction and glass composition and answer any questions you might have. They can also offer advice on energy-efficient upgrades for your home.

For instance, you can replace single-pane windows with double-pane windows which help stop outside noises from disrupting your sleep. They also prevent heat from escaping and save you money.

Think about other improvements to your home that will improve its durability and security. You can, for example opt for tempered glass instead of the annealed glass you are replacing in your panes. When glass that is tempered breaks they break into small pellets, rather than sharp and dangerous shards. This type of glass is used by anyone who has children or pets in their home.

Replace damaged or cracked windows that are older. A damaged or cracked glass window will not only be unsightly but also cause damage to your home. It can also cause issues with moisture such as mildew and mold. You can also expect to see a decrease in the efficiency of your home in the event that the glass has been damaged or has a weak seal. This can be an expensive issue, particularly if it is not dealt with quickly.

Security

It is crucial to have windows that are safe from intrusions by unwanted people, whether you are at home or on the go. Window manufacturers have made significant improvements in this area over the years. A professional contractor will inform you about the security features that are available and advise on which ones are best suited to your requirements.

Dual pane glass is among the most effective ways to increase the security of a window replacement. This consists of two glass panes that are held together by an air pocket between them. This kind of glass is much stronger than single-pane windows, which makes it much more difficult for a burglar to break in through it.

If you want to increase your security, you can also choose laminated or impact glass. These windows come with an interlayer of polyvinylbutyral or PVB which makes it harder for a burglar to break the glass into dangerous fragments. These windows are often used in commercial buildings as well as government buildings since they are designed to withstand more severe damage than other types of glass.

Another easy way to increase the security of your windows is to replace their frames with stronger ones. It is important to replace the frames that are old with sturdy ones to prevent burglars from gaining access.

Certain replacement windows, such as casement and awning windows, are designed to be more secure. They are equipped with double locks and are closed in a way that makes it very difficult for a burglar to break them open.

The addition of a layer of glass that has been tempered to your new windows will also make them much more durable. This is among the most affordable ways to improve their security. Tempered glass is created by heating the glass to extreme temperatures, and this makes it much more durable than normal windows. It also breaks into tiny diamond-like pieces rather than shards.
